| nucleus corporis geniculati medialis | The nerve cell groups composing the medial geniculate body (corpus geniculatum mediale). Synonym: nucleus corporis geniculati medialis. (05 Mar 2000) |
|---|---|
| rami corporis geniculati lateralis | The lateral geniculate body branches, branches of the anterior choroid artery to the lateral geniculate body. (05 Mar 2000) |
| nuclei corporis mamillaris | A single large-celled lateral nucleus and a larger bipartite medial nucleus together comprising the mamillary body; present in the caudal hypothalamus. Synonym: nuclei corporis mamillaris, nucleus of the mamillary body. (05 Mar 2000) |
| facies anterior medialis corporis humeri | The surface of the humerus between the anterior and medial borders of the bone. Synonym: facies anterior medialis corporis humeri, facies anteromedialis corporis humeri. (05 Mar 2000) |
| lamina medullaris medialis corporis striati | A fibre layer separating the medial and lateral segments of the globus pallidus. Synonym: lamina medullaris medialis corporis striati. (05 Mar 2000) |
| radiatio corporis callosi | The spreading out of the fibres of the corpus callosum in the centrum semiovale of each cerebral hemisphere. Synonym: radiatio corporis callosi. (05 Mar 2000) |
| rami corporis amygdaloidei | The branches to the amygdaloid body, branches of the anterior choroid artery to the amygdaloid body. (05 Mar 2000) |
| ramus corporis callosi dorsalis | The dorsal corpus callosal branches, branches of the medial occipital artery to the dorsum of the corpus callosum. (05 Mar 2000) |
| vena corporis callosi dorsalis | It originates on the superior surface of the corpus callosum and runs posteriorly to terminate in the great cerebral vein. Synonym: dorsal callosal vein, dorsal vein of corpus callosum, posterior marginal vein, posterior pericallosal vein. (05 Mar 2000) |
| raphe corporis callosi | A slight anteroposterior furrow on the median line of the upper surface of the corpus callosum. (05 Mar 2000) |
| genu corporis callosi | The anterior extremity of the corpus callosum that folds downward and backward on itself, terminating in the rostrum. Synonym: genu corporis callosi. (05 Mar 2000) |
| pars frontalis corporis callosi | Frontal radiation of the corpus callosum; that part of the fibre radiation of the corpus callosum which bends forward toward the frontal pole of the cerebrum. Synonym: forceps minor, forceps anterior, frontal part of corpus callosum, pars frontalis corporis callosi. (05 Mar 2000) |
| pars occipitalis corporis callosi | Occipital radiation of the corpus callosum; that part of the fibre radiation of the corpus callosum which bends sharply backward into the occipital lobe of the cerebrum. Synonym: forceps major, forceps posterior, occipital part of corpus callosum, pars occipitalis corporis callosi. (05 Mar 2000) |
| partes corporis humani | The head, neck, trunk, and limbs. Synonym: partes corporis humani.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cavernae corporis spongiosi | The vascular spaces forming the erectile tissue of the corpus spongiosum penis in the male and the bulb of the vestibule in the female. Synonym: cavernae corporis spongiosi, cavities of corpus spongiosum. (05 Mar 2000) |
